Beaumont Terrace is in Gosforth, Newcastle Upon Tyne and in Newcastle Upon Tyne district. NE3 1AS is located in the Gosforth elect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Newcastle upon Tyne North. This postcode has been in use since 1980-01-01.

People

Gender

In the UK, the overall gender distribution is approximately 49% male and 51% female. The area surrounding NE3 1AS has a slightly higher male population, with 51.2% of residents being male. Several factors can contribute to this, including areas with industries or sectors that predominantly employ men, proximity to universities or technical schools with a higher enrollment of male students, presence of all-male or predominantly male institutions (military academies, boarding schools).

Partnership Status

Across the UK, the average relationship status breakdown is roughly 44% married, 38% single, 9% divorced, 6% widowed, and 2% separated.

In the immediate area around NE3 1AS, a significant portion of the population is single, making up 46.8% of the residents. On average, approximately 38% of individuals who responded to the census in the UK were single. Areas with higher single populations are typically urban centers, university towns, regions with dynamic job markets, rich cultural offerings and entertainment facilities. These regions also tend to have a younger demographic.

Health

Across the UK, the average 48.4% rated their health as Very Good, 33.6% as Good, 12.7% as Fair, 4% as Bad, and 1.2% as Very Bad.

Population age significantly impacts residents' health. Additionally, socioeconomic status plays a crucial role: higher income levels and lower poverty rates are linked to better health outcomes. Affluent areas benefit from higher living standards, access to private healthcare, and healthier lifestyle choices.

This area has a high percentage of residents reporting their health as Good or Very Good (92.6%) compared to the average (82%). This typically indicates either a younger population or more affluent area.

Education and Qualifications

During the 2021 census, the educational qualifications of residents across the UK were as follows: 18.2% had no qualifications, 9.6% had 1-4 GCSEs, 13.4% had 5 or more GCSEs and 1-2 A/AS Levels, 16.9% had 2 or more A Levels, 33.8% held a degree (or equivalent), and 5.4% had completed an apprenticeship.

In the area around NE3 1AS this area, 1.7% of residents have no qualifications. This is significantly lower than the UK average of 18.2%. This area stands out for its high percentage of residents with higher education degree or similar. The UK average is 33.8%, while in this area it is 73%.

Safety

Is Beaumont Terrace Street dangerous?

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Beaumont Terrace was 12.4 per 1,000 residents, which is 75.6% lower than the Dene & South Gosforth average. The most reported crime type was Anti-social behaviour.

Beaumont Terrace has the 9th lowest crime rate of 85 local areas in Dene & South Gosforth and the 42nd lowest crime rate of 895 local areas in Newcastle upon Tyne .

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 0.0 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been falling year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has fallen by about -70.3%.

Employment

NE3 1AS area has a low unemployment rate. According to Census 2021, 2% residents of this area were unemployed, while the average in the UK was 4.83%. A low level of unemployment in an area indicates a strong job market, where most people who are seeking work can find employment. This generally reflects a healthy economy in the area.

The percentage of student residents living in NE3 1AS area is much higher than the country's average. Usually places with high percentage of students are near Universities and near entertainment places.
